Transaction 20bbb7b4d34a1e6491033487001939c77c008816abb2d881e4cf21b232591578

2 Input
2 Outputs
  • 20bbb7b4d34a1e6491033487001939c77c008816abb2d881e4cf21b232591578:0
  • value  1206958
    address  1HkEoaVBZRAk1gRwVPCJievq7z6viYbWLJ
  • 20bbb7b4d34a1e6491033487001939c77c008816abb2d881e4cf21b232591578:1
  • value  2576070
    address  32Hwvx3WSaxfQgeD4NnvkXnufv2ddW7HG1